- The process of lighting compliance testing begins with product design review. Engineers evaluate the materials, components, and design to ensure they meet regulatory requirements. This proactive approach reduces the likelihood of failures during formal testing. Simulation tools can predict performance and identify potential issues before physical prototypes are built. Early-stage compliance review saves time and costs associated with redesigns. It also increases confidence that the final product will pass certification tests.
- Lighting compliance testing is not a one-time activity but an ongoing process. Regular audits and retesting are necessary when there are design changes or updated regulations. Technology advancements, such as LED and smart lighting, require continuous monitoring for compliance. Businesses must stay informed about evolving safety, energy, and environmental standards. Continuous testing ensures products remain safe, efficient, and marketable. Proactive compliance protects both consumers and company reputation.
